Job Description

Manager, Strategic Finance

A growing organization is seeking a highly analytical and technology-oriented finance professional to support strategic planning, financial analysis, and operational improvement initiatives across the business. This role will combine FP&A with strategic project work, using financial and operational data to improve pricing, inventory management, purchasing, working capital, profitability, and overall business performance.


The ideal candidate will enjoy solving complex business problems, developing financial models and analytics, and partnering with leadership to translate data into actionable recommendations. This individual will also play an important role in enhancing forecasting, reporting, and decision-making capabilities as the organization continues to scale.


Responsibilities

  • Lead forecasting and financial analysis across revenue, gross margin, operating expenses, EBITDA, cash flow, and other key performance metrics.
  • Develop financial models, scenario analyses, and strategic recommendations to support executive decision-making and capital allocation.
  • Analyze pricing, customer profitability, product profitability, sales performance, and variable costs to identify opportunities to improve margins and commercial performance.
  • Partner with sales and business leaders to enhance pricing strategies, bid decisions, and overall profitability.
  • Develop analytical frameworks to optimize inventory levels, purchasing decisions, safety stock, product availability, and inventory turnover.
  • Evaluate purchasing strategies and vendor opportunities to balance cost savings, inventory requirements, and cash flow.
  • Improve working capital visibility through analysis and forecasting of inventory, accounts receivable, accounts payable, and cash flow.
  • Monitor financial and operational performance against forecasts, identify key business drivers, and recommend actions to address risks or capitalize on opportunities.
  • Develop executive dashboards, KPI reporting, and business intelligence that provide visibility into sales, margins, inventory, cash flow, customer profitability, and operational efficiency.
  • Analyze sales performance across customers, products, territories, and other business segments to identify trends and growth opportunities.
  • Support capital expenditure decisions through financial modeling and return analysis.
  • Provide financial and operational analysis for strategic initiatives, process improvements, acquisitions, due diligence, and integration activities.
  • Partner cross-functionally with business leaders to improve planning accuracy, accountability, and data-driven decision-making.
  • Leverage technology, automation, AI, and business intelligence tools to improve forecasting, reporting, analytics, and workflow efficiency.


Qualifications & Experience

  • Bachelor’s degree required; Finance, Accounting, Economics, Business, or a related analytical discipline preferred.
  • 5+ years of progressive experience in FP&A, strategic finance, corporate finance, financial analysis, or a related function; management or financial consulting experience may also be considered.
  • Demonstrated experience leading analytical initiatives related to pricing, inventory, purchasing, working capital, or operational improvement.
  • Strong financial modeling, forecasting, scenario analysis, and business performance analysis skills.
  • Advanced Microsoft Excel skills, including Power Query, PivotTables, advanced formulas, and large data-set analysis.
  • Experience developing executive dashboards, KPI reporting, and management analytics.
  • Ability to translate complex financial and operational data into clear recommendations for senior leadership.
  • Strong commercial and operational acumen with an understanding of the drivers of revenue, margin, profitability, cash flow, and working capital.
  • Experience with ERP systems; NetSuite is a plus.
  • Experience with Power BI, Tableau, or similar business intelligence platforms preferred.
  • Familiarity with SQL or other data analysis tools is a plus.
  • Experience working within an inventory-intensive, multi-location, or operationally complex organization is beneficial.
  • Strong communication, presentation, and business-partnering skills.
  • Self-motivated and intellectually curious with the ability to independently identify problems, develop solutions, and manage multiple priorities.
